What Will My Tax Deduction Be if I Donate My Car?

When a person calls a charity to ask about car donation, they usually ask what their tax deduction will be is they do donate car. The answer is a little complicated. When you donate car to charity the amount you can claim on your taxes depends on two things; the fair market value of your car and what the charity does with the car. The fair market value of your car is the amount you could sell it for on the day you donate car; in its present condition; without any repairs. To

The Fascinating History of the Livery Companies of the City Of London

The 108 City of London livery companies enjoy a long and rich history reaching back to medieval times and the first trade guilds. "Guilds" is a term originating from the Saxon "gild" meaning payment. It is said the term was applied to the fellowships of craftsmen and traders because members paid a tribute to the organization itself. The guilds played an important role in society, policing the quality of goods, ensuring weights and measures were consistent and true, and enforc
